Former national 7s coach Waisale Serevi will decide later today whether he will take his Drifters team to defend the Darwin 7s in Australia next week.

Speaking to Village Sports, the 7s maestro said that he has to weigh the option of taking his team to Darwin or to be part of the Suva team for next week’s BP Oil National 7s.

Serevi who wants to make his last appearance in the Hong Kong 7s this year will have to play in the National 7s to be able to be part of the 25 member training squad for Hong Kong.

If the wizard will take his Drifters team to Darwin next week, then he will miss out on selection for Hong Kong.

Next week’s National 7s will be the selection ground for the Fiji 7s team to Hong Kong and San Diego and also the 25 member training squad will be announce.
